Abstract

REPORT SUMMARY

Green adhesives are products that have environmentally friendly properties, contain low volatile organic compounds and are manufactured in an environmentally friendly process, from sustainable raw materials. In 2007, the total world demand for adhesives and sealants was 26 billion lbs, of which natural adhesives were 1.3 billion lbs. The Future of Green Adhesives and Sealants for Industrial Applications provides in-depth analysis of the current and future demand for green adhesives and sealants to 2017. It assesses the latest technologies and the drivers shaping the future of the industry. With market forecasts broken down by adhesive type, end use and geographic region, this report provides the complete guide to green adhesives and sealants.
